Share button in Yosemite Safari not working, showing "No Service"

After upgrading to Yosemite, the share button in Safari does not show any options. It shows only a "No Service" message. Has any one else have such a problem? Do you have any suggestions? It is a personal mac book pro at home.

MacBook Pro, OS X Yosemite (10.10)

I had this problem, and no widgets in the notifications center. Even called Apple. No help. Logging into Guest user showed sharing services and notifications widgets. What gave? After scheduling a followup with Apple on Monday, I decided to reboot my computer. Now I have all sharing services and notifications widgets.


I'm not going to pretend this will fix all your problems, but you might want to give it a shot. Sometimes OS X and iOS need to be rebooted directly after install to reinitialize new settings and configs. Anyway, my 2¢.
